Lasco Financial powers literacy drive at Duhaney Park Primary
AS part of its continued commitment to education and community development, Lasco Financial Services Limited (LFSL) engaged students, parents, and educators at Duhaney Park Primary School through a day of interactive learning and literacy-focused activities.
The Lasco team donated storybooks and educational learning charts to the school’s library, reinforcing the company’s support for literacy and access to quality educational resources.
Students participated in engaging activities, including a live reading and interactive question and answer session, with gift bags presented to participants.
